cpld如何调试
- 编程技术
- 2025-02-07 05:04:15
- 1
CPLD(Complex Programmable Logic Device,复杂可编程逻辑器件)的调试是一个涉及多个步骤的过程。以下是调试CPLD的一般步骤: 1....
CPLD(Complex Programmable Logic Device,复杂可编程逻辑器件)的调试是一个涉及多个步骤的过程。以下是调试CPLD的一般步骤:
1. 设计验证
在将设计下载到CPLD之前,首先确保你的FPGA/CPLD设计是正确的。
使用仿真工具(如ModelSim)进行功能仿真。
进行时序分析,确保设计满足时序要求。
2. 硬件准备
确保你的硬件环境准备就绪:
确保你的CPLD/FGPA开发板和CPLD器件已经正确安装。
连接好所有必要的电源和时钟。
3. 软件准备
使用CPLD开发工具(如Xilinx的ISE、Lattice的iCEcube等)进行设计编译。
4. 下载比特流
使用CPLD编程器(如Xilinx的USB Blaster、Lattice的iCEcube Pro等)将比特流文件下载到CPLD中。
5. 测试CPLD
上电,检查所有引脚的电源和地是否正确。
使用示波器或逻辑分析仪检查CPLD的输出信号是否符合预期。
6. 调试步骤
如果发现设计有错误,返回设计软件修改设计。
再次下载新的比特流到CPLD中。
重复步骤5,直到问题解决。
7. 故障排除
如果CPLD没有工作,检查以下问题:
是否有错误的电源或时钟。
是否有错误的连接。
是否有设计错误。
是否有编程器或硬件问题。
8. 记录
记录所有调试步骤和结果,这对于未来的维护和升级非常有用。
注意事项
在调试过程中,要确保所有的修改都经过验证,以免引入新的错误。
如果使用第三方库或IP核,确保它们已经过验证。
以上就是调试CPLD的基本步骤,具体操作可能因使用的工具和平台而有所不同。希望这些信息能帮助你。
本文链接:http://xinin56.com/bian/500315.html
上一篇:软件测试的就业前途怎样?